发明名称 Alloy for high-performance rare earth permanent magnet and manufacturing method thereof
摘要 The present invention is directed to an alloy for a high-performance rare earth permanent magnet. This alloy has a metallographic structure of approximately two phases that comprises a Nd2Fe14B phase (1) consisting of hard magnetic crystal grains and an alpha-Fe phase (2) consisting of soft magnetic crystal grains. The metallographic structure has an ultra-thin film (3) that contains a large amount of nonmagnetic metallic elements that have an atomic radius of between the atomic radius of Fe and the atomic radius of Nd at each of the crystal grain boundaries between the phases (1, 2) and that will not form solid solutions with either Fe or Nd. The nonmagnetic metallic elements consist of one or two or more elements selected from among Nb, Zr, Ta and Hf, the thickness of each ultra-thin film is 10 to 20 angstroms, and the sizes of the crystal grains in each of the phases (1, 2) are in the range 5 to 100 nm, preferably 10 to 40 nm.
